1. Welcome to Orlando International Airport (MCO)

Orlando International Airport (MCO) is a bustling travel hub, popular for its proximity to Florida’s famous attractions. At the heart of this busy airport lies the MCO Frontier Terminal, part of Terminal A, where Frontier Airlines efficiently manages departures and arrivals. Expect modern facilities and a traveler-focused environment that makes navigating the airport straightforward and stress-free.

2. Discovering the MCO Frontier Terminal

The MCO Frontier Terminal is housed in Terminal A, Airside 1—a dedicated space for Frontier Airlines passengers. Here’s what you need to know about the terminal layout:

  • Check-In Zone: Located on Level 3, this is your first stop. Use self-service kiosks or staffed counters for a quick check-in.

  • Security Screening: After check-in, proceed to the TSA checkpoint where you’ll experience efficient processing and helpful staff.

  • Gate Area: Frontier flights typically depart from gates numbered 1 through 29. Keep an eye on digital screens for any last-minute gate updates.

5. Dining, Retail, and Relaxation Options

Once you clear security, the MCO Frontier Terminal offers a variety of places to grab a bite or unwind before your flight:

Dining Delights

  • Local Favorites: Enjoy regional flavors at outlets like Cask & Larder.

  • Grab-and-Go: For a quick meal or snack, try Einstein Bros. Bagels or On the Fly Market.

  • International Tastes: Zaza Cuban Café offers an array of vibrant flavors to start your journey.

Retail and Relaxation

  • Travel Essentials: Stop by Hudson News for magazines, snacks, and last-minute travel gear.

  • Souvenirs: Find unique gifts at Magic of Disney.

  • Pamper Yourself: XpresSpa provides quick massages and beauty services to help you relax.

7. Ground Transportation and Parking Made Simple

Your journey to and from the MCO Frontier Terminal is supported by a range of transportation options:

  • Rental Cars: Located at the on-site Rental Car Center, easily accessible from Terminal A.

  • Rideshare and Taxis: Designated pick-up areas for Uber, Lyft, and taxis streamline your exit.

  • Hotel Shuttles: Many hotels in the area offer shuttle services to the airport.

  • Parking Solutions: Choose from short-term options in Terminal Garage A or more economical long-term parking in Economy Lot A.
